Overview
| MLIT filing number | 1104852 |
|---|---|
| Type | Statutory Recall (government-mandated recall) |
| Date filed | October 13, 1997 |
| Manufacturer(s) | Subaru |
| Component | Fuel tank |
| Production period | February 25, 1992 — October 1994 |
| Vehicles affected | 68,845 units |
Defect
If the fuel line system becomes blocked, internal fuel tank pressure may rise under certain operating conditions, causing the tank to deform. In the worst case, the deformed tank may contact the propeller shaft, damaging the tank, allowing fuel to leak and resulting in a vehicle fire.
Corrective action
Inspect all vehicles and replace the fuel filler cap with a corrected part. Where the fuel tank is already making contact with surrounding components, replace the tank with a conforming unit.
Affected models & chassis ranges
This filing lists 2 type code(s). A vehicle is affected if its chassis number falls within one of the ranges below.
| Type code (型式) | Model | Chassis ranges |
|---|---|---|
| E-KK4 | VIVIO | KK4-002001 — KK4-072546 |
| V-KW4 | VIVIO | KW4-002001 — KW4-010836 |
